1. Smelting furnace protective layer: During the smelting process of non-ferrous metals, the smelting furnace needs to withstand extremely high temperatures and chemical erosion. Refractory materials can be used as a protective layer for smelting furnaces to resist high temperatures and chemical erosion, protect the furnace structure, and extend service life.
2. Molten metal flow channel: During the continuous casting and rolling process of non-ferrous metals, molten metal needs to flow through the flow channel. These flow channels require the use of refractory materials with excellent fire resistance to ensure smooth flow of molten metal and prevent clogging.
3. Continuous casting crystallizer: The crystallizer is an important component in the continuous casting process and needs to withstand high temperatures and erosion by molten metal. Refractory materials can be used as lining materials for the crystallizer, providing good thermal stability and wear resistance to ensure the quality of the slab and the continuity of production.
4. Furnace lining materials: Various furnaces are required during the smelting and processing of non-ferrous metals. The lining of these furnaces requires the use of refractory materials with excellent refractory properties to resist high temperatures and chemical attack and maintain the structural integrity of the furnace.
5. Flue gas treatment equipment: The flue gas generated during the smelting process of non-ferrous metals contains a large number of harmful substances and needs to be treated. Refractory materials can be used to manufacture various flue gas treatment equipment, such as chimneys, flues, etc., with good corrosion resistance and wear resistance, which can ensure the long-term stable operation of the equipment.
